IMI/Publicaţii/CSJM/Ediţii/CSJM v.12, n.1 (34), 2004/

Software Development Processes

Authors: V. Iacoban


For many years now, software process improvement (SPI) has been recognized as an effective way for companies to improve the quality of the software they produce and to increase the efficiency of the development process. Much work has gone into developing and selling improvement paradigms, assessment methods, modeling languages, tools and technologies. This paper will list many of existing processes, frameworks, paradigms, presenting the advantages and drawbacks of each of them. Synthesizing, a requirements list will be prepared to define a software process improvement approach. Ideally, the approach should be practical, applicable, efficient, and allowing to integrate existing software developing technologies.

